Strategic Assessment

Strategic Vector

Skapion is positioning itself as an early-stage Israeli defense-tech startup focused on a native counter-swarm and counter-UAS system for military and defense-sector customers, still in pre-revenue or very early business development stages.[1][5] Its strategic direction is clearly oriented toward autonomous air defense and swarm-defeat capabilities for militaries and defense organizations.[1][5]

Efficiency Ratio

With a very small R&D-stage team (~8 employees) and a focused, single-product vision, Skapion appears to be concentrating limited resources on core technology development rather than broad commercial operations, implying relatively efficient but narrow resource-to-output leverage at this stage.[1]

About
Skapion is an Israeli defense company developing what it describes as the world's first native counter-swarm system — a purpose-built solution for defeating coordinated multi-drone attacks rather than adapting single-target C-UAS systems to swarm scenarios. The company operates in stealth with minimal public information. Listed as Defense and Space Manufacturing on LinkedIn with 11-50 employees and two office locations.
Relevancy
Highly relevant — addresses one of the most critical emerging threats in modern warfare: coordinated drone swarm attacks that overwhelm conventional single-target C-UAS defenses. Native counter-swarm architecture suggests purpose-built multi-target engagement capability.
